News

My company produces software-enabled solutions that aim to solve problems while creating compelling experiences. We employ a variety of techniques during the development process to make this happen.
Embracing Change: Software development process is inherently iterative. ... With those best practices, you can employ the following tools to optimize your success: 1.
Product lifecycle management (PLM) is a discipline for managing the lifecycle of a product, encompassing processes and software systems for tracking and improving every development phase, from ...
Tailor-made processes involve building software for process automation. This is “software to build software” and can be roughly categorized in terms of two dimensions (the nature of the tools ...
Catch and remediate application vulnerabilities earlier and help integrate security in the the development process with these five categories of DevSecOps tools. Topics Spotlight: AI-ready data ...
Apple Reportedly Overhauling Its Software Development Process Following Buggy Release of iOS 13. Thursday November 21, 2019 4:06 am PST by Joe Rossignol.
Vibe coding is an application of AI for code generation that converts clear instructions into functional code, enabling non-technical staff to create applications for tasks ...
Poorly written user stories can doom the software development process to fail. As a result, developers need to identify and eliminate bad user stories as soon as possible. AI systems designed to ...